Gea Ott

"I really enjoy coming to the library."

After years, Gea traded her beloved fish shop on Texel for a new chapter. Since she has been with her partner in Den Helder, she has found her place on Fluytstraat. A quiet neighborhood where she can truly enjoy herself. With the sea, the library, and nature in the surroundings, this feels like coming home to Gea.
